About
“The Island of the Gods”
The world's default digital-nomad island — Canggu cafés, Ubud rice terraces and Bukit surf breaks. Very low costs and a huge remote-work community, tempered by scooter-only transport, patchy infrastructure and visa runs.

Visas & residency
The new E33G Remote Worker KITAS (2024), plus a Second Home visa for retirees and investors.
✈ Visa on arrival (30 days, extendable once) for many passports.
1-year; foreign income untaxed locally.
Max stay: 12 months
5–10 years; savings or property requirement.
Employer-sponsored.
Permanent residence after ~5 yrs.

? Frequently asked questions
How much does it cost to live in Bali, ID?
Bali, ID's cost-of-living index is 46 (US average = 100) — about 54% cheaper than a typical US city. A one-bedroom apartment in the centre costs around $600 per month.
What are the average living costs in Bali, ID?
Living costs in Bali, ID are about 54% cheaper than the US average — its cost-of-living index is 46 (US = 100). Monthly living expenses scale with that, and housing is the biggest line: a one-bedroom in the centre runs around $600. See the category breakdown above for where the money goes.
What is the average rent in Bali, ID?
A one-bedroom in the city centre averages about $600 per month, and around $350 outside the centre.
What taxes would I pay in Indonesia?
Indonesia has a top income-tax rate of 35% and a VAT or sales tax of 11%. See the taxes section above for the full breakdown.
